What is the past tense of homologate?

What's the past tense of homologate? Here's the word you're looking for.

Answer

The past tense of homologate is homologated.

The third-person singular simple present indicative form of homologate is homologates.

The present participle of homologate is homologating.

The past participle of homologate is homologated.

Examples
The track version is beefed up, with homologated roll bars, twin master cylinders for the brakes, and more chassis bracing.
The Quebec Superior Court homologated the decision of the arbitrator.
Cars homologated under subsequent specifications will also remain eligible in their configurations.
Significantly, it is the first Irish rally to feature over one hundred homologated cars on its entry list, including over thirty versions of the Subaru Impreza alone.
It will appeal to a wide market segment and be easily homologated for global production and distribution.
It is true that we have homologated two gearboxes, a four-speed box and a five-speed unit.
